 Concert Etiquette Reminders:

Please review these reminders.

 

v     Enter/Exit the stage holding music in hand away from the audience.

v     No talking on stage.

v     Wait for direction from Craig to bring your music up into position.

v     Hold your music up and look up and out of your music at all times.

v     Have a vibrant and engaged look on your face.  Smile.

v     Watch Craig at all times.

v     Do not page through or follow the soloists.  If necessary paper clip solos pages together.

v     Hold music up during solos.

v     Wait for cut off and signal from Craig before lowering your music to your side.

v     No clapping while on stage, or waving to friends.

v     Please stand to the front of the riser, so that singers behind you have room to open their music.
